Default For all you Zimmer haters

Parcells said in his PC that Zimmer put in a lot of overtime during the break studying the 3-4. Remember last time Zimmer thought his job might be on the line and had to change his philosophies? He turned our team into a cover 2 unit and suddenly, we we went from one of the worst defenses in the league to one of the best. He's about to do it again. Zimmer is the man for defensive spiritual awakenings. For all you Zimmer haters out there, you have to at least give him credit for not changing his philosophy on defense just once to suit the team, but twice now. We're going to have one hell of a versatile front seven this year. I think a lot of you who have blamed Zimmer for our problems are going to be red-faced when you see what this man is capable of after some quality drafts and free-agent additions under Parcells. For all you who put last year's problems solely on Zimmer, be sure to give him credit if our defense becomes of the league's best this year.
